2023년 9월 개발자 기능을 위한 Windows 11 Copilot 업데이트
또한 Microsoft는 Windows 11 22H2용 2023년 9월 업데이트(KB5030310) 의 일부로 개발자와 관련된 몇 가지 새로운 기능을 출시하고 있습니다 . Copilot , Windows 백업 앱, 새로 디자인된 파일 탐색기 버전, 동적 조명 등과 같은 운영 체제에 대한 수많은 새로운 기능 및 개선 사항 외에도 회사는 개발자와 함께 구축한 몇 가지 변경 사항 및 기능을 홍보하고 있습니다. 정신.
Windows 11 Copilot 업데이트( 버전 23H2 포함 )에서 Microsoft는 OOBE(첫 실행 경험), 새로운 Dev Drive 기능, Windows 패키지 관리자를 통한 구성 파일 지원 및 Microsoft Defender 성능 모드에 대한 변경 사항을 도입했습니다 . 또한 새 버전의 파일 탐색기는 개발자가 파일 관리자와 연결되는 앱을 더 쉽게 구축할 수 있도록 변경 사항을 제공하고 작업 표시줄은 개발자를 위한 다양한 변경 사항을 출시합니다.
또한 개발 팀은 새로운 Dev Home 앱을 도입하고 Windows 터미널과 Linux용 Windows 하위 시스템에 대한 다양한 변경 사항을 도입할 예정입니다.
이 가이드에서는 Microsoft가 Windows 11용 Copilot 업데이트(및 버전 23H2)의 일부로 개발자를 위해 출시하는 새로운 기능과 변경 사항에 대해 자세히 알아봅니다.
Windows 11 Copilot은 새로운 개발자 기능을 업데이트합니다.
다음은 2023년 9월 업데이트부터 Windows 11 개발자에게 제공되는 기능 및 변경 사항입니다.
OOBE 설정 및 개발자 홈
빌드 22621.2361 및 버전 23H2부터 Windows 11은 개발자를 위해 설계된 환경으로 새 설치를 더 쉽게 설정할 수 있도록 OOBE(첫 실행 경험)를 업데이트합니다.
즉, 새로운 설치를 설정할 때 “경험을 사용자 정의하자” 페이지에서 사용자는 개발자 도구 및 서비스로 장치를 구성하기 위해 Dev Home 앱을 실행하는 “개발” 옵션을 찾아 설정, 테스트, 그리고 애플리케이션을 구축하세요.
개발자 홈 앱
Dev Home은 개발 환경을 더 쉽고 빠르게 설정할 수 있는 Windows 패키지 관리자(winget) 명령 도구와 더 나은 환경을 위한 새로운 “Dev Drive” 기능을 포함하여 여러 가지 새로운 기능으로 워크플로를 간소화하는 데 도움이 될 수 있는 앱입니다. 파일 시스템 성능과 워크플로우를 추적할 수 있는 새로운 대시보드.
또한 이 앱은 시스템과 개발 프로젝트를 모두 모니터링하는 데 도움이 되는 사용자 정의 가능한 대시보드를 제공하며, 확장 기능 지원을 통해 앱의 기능을 확장할 수 있습니다.
개발자 드라이브 기능
Windows 11에서 Dev Drive 는 개발자가 사용자 지정 파일 시스템 최적화가 포함된 ReFS(Resilient File System), 성능 모드의 Microsoft Defender 바이러스 백신, 성능 및 보안 프로필을 더 효과적으로 관리하기 위한 기능을 사용하여 일반 및 가상 스토리지를 생성 할 수 있는 스토리지 기능입니다. .
Windows 패키지 관리자 구성
일반적으로 개발을 위해 새 장치나 가상 머신을 설정할 때 애플리케이션, 종속성 설치, 설정 구성은 지루하고 많은 시간이 소요될 수 있습니다. Windows 패키지 관리자 구성(winget 구성) 은 원하는 개발 환경을 얻기 위해 리소스 설치를 자동화하는 “winget 구성” 명령을 사용하여 구성 파일을 생성하고 실행할 수 있는 기능입니다 .
회사에 따르면 새로운 “winget 구성” 명령은 Windows 패키지 관리자 및 PowerShell DSC를 사용하여 올바른 소프트웨어 버전, 패키지, 도구 및 프레임워크의 설치 및 구성을 자동화합니다. 구성 파일은 장치를 구성하는 수동 프로세스를 제거하므로 이 기능을 반복적으로 사용하여 모든 것이 올바르게 설정된다는 것을 알 수 있습니다.
또한 개발자는 언제든지 구성 파일을 구축하고 이를 커뮤니티와 공유하여 다른 사람들이 특정 개발 작업을 위해 장치를 준비하는 데 도움을 줄 수 있습니다.
구성 파일은 JSON 스키마와 함께 YAML 형식을 사용합니다.
마지막으로, 이제 Windows 패키지 관리자에는 애플리케이션 설치 프로그램을 설치하지 않고도 다운로드할 수 있는 “winget 다운로드” 도 포함되어 있습니다.
Microsoft Defender 성능 모드
개발자를 위한 변경 사항의 일부로 이제 Microsoft Defender 바이러스 백신에는 Dev Drive 볼륨에 대한 비동기 검색을 제공하여 성능에 영향을 주지 않고 맬웨어 없는 스토리지를 유지하는 “성능” 모드가 포함됩니다.
이 기능은 “개발자 드라이브 보호” 로 알려져 있으며 “바이러스 및 위협 방지 설정” 페이지 내의 “Windows 보안” 앱을 통해 사용할 수 있습니다.
“볼륨 보기” 옵션을 클릭하면 페이지에 Microsoft Defender 바이러스 백신이 현재 보호하고 있는 드라이브가 표시됩니다.
파일 탐색기의 새로운 기능
빌드 22621.2361 및 버전 23H2에는 개발자에게 친숙한 경험과 기능을 동일하게 유지하면서 최신 코드를 사용하는 새로운 버전의 파일 탐색기도 도입되었습니다.
예를 들어, 새로운 파일 관리자에는 WinUI3의 새로운 기능과 컬렉션 제어가 포함되어 있습니다. 또한 ItemsView 컬렉션 컨트롤은 LinedFlowLayout 및 Island 기능을 제공하므로 개발자는 전체 애플리케이션을 변경하지 않고도 앱의 모든 부분에서 WinUI3 모양과 느낌을 채택할 수 있습니다.
또한 Microsoft는 복사, 이동, 재활용 및 삭제 작업의 성능을 향상시키기 위해 멀티스레딩 기능을 추가했습니다.
마지막으로, 다양한 아카이브 파일 형식(예: “.tar,” . tar.gz,” “.tar.bz2,” “.tar)을 보고 추출할 수 있도록 지원하는 “libarchive” 오픈 소스 프로젝트에 대한 새로운 구현이 있습니다. .zst, “.tar.xz,” “.tgz,” . tbz2,” “.tzst,” . txz,” . rar 및 “.7z”) 현재 Zip 파일에서 수행하는 것과 동일한 방식으로 파일 탐색기.
택바의 새로운 기능
작업 표시줄 변경의 일부로 개발 팀은 새로운 절대 결합 옵션을 사용하여 응용 프로그램의 각 인스턴스를 레이블과 함께 별도로 표시하는 기능을 다시 도입하고 있습니다.
이제 “시간 및 언어” 섹션의 “날짜 및 시간” 설정을 통해 사용할 수 있는 새로운 옵션을 사용하여 시스템 트레이에서 날짜 및 시간을 제거 할 수 있습니다 .
이제 마우스 오른쪽 버튼 클릭 상황에 맞는 메뉴에서 “작업 끝내기” 옵션을 사용하여 작업 관리자를 열지 않고도 작업 표시줄에서 응답하지 않는 응용 프로그램을 종료할 수 있습니다. 이제 설정 앱의 “시스템” 섹션(“개인 정보 보호 및 보안” 섹션 대신)에 있는 “개발자용” 페이지에서 옵션을 활성화해야 합니다.
기타 변경사항
Microsoft는 또한 이번 출시의 일환으로 Windows 터미널과 Linux용 Windows 하위 시스템의 업데이트된 버전을 홍보하고 있지만 업데이트는 Windows 11 버전에 관계없이 사용할 수 있습니다.
예를 들어 Windows Terminal 1.9 에서는 제안 UI, 브로드캐스트 입력, 웹 검색과 같은 새로운 기능을 홍보하고 있습니다. 또한 카나리아 채널에서 애플리케이션은 새로운 챗봇 AI를 포함하여 실험적인 기능을 활성화하는 새로운 옵션을 도입합니다.
설정 페이지를 통해 새로운 실험적 옵션을 활성화하면 시스템은 야간에 Windows 터미널 빌드를 수신하므로 버그가 발생할 위험이 있는 새로운 기능을 사용해 볼 수 있습니다.
WSL(Linux용 Windows 하위 시스템) 업데이트의 일부로 WSL의 가상 머신이 유휴 상태일 때 메모리 크기를 자동으로 축소하는 기능이 도입되었습니다. 이제 애플리케이션 디스크를 스파스(sparse)로 설정하여 자동으로 크기를 줄이고 저장 공간을 절약할 수도 있습니다. Microsoft Defender 방화벽 규칙이 배포판에 영향을 미칠 수 있도록 Hyper-V 방화벽도 업데이트되었습니다. 또한 네트워크 호환성을 개선하고 IPv6 지원 등을 추가하는 새로운 네트워킹 모드가 있습니다.
답글 남기기